''[[mariowiki:Super Mario 128|Super Mario 128]]'' was a tech demo made for the [[GameCube]] that showed how the console could handle over a hundred independent entities. This demo is part of what inspired the creation of {{p}}, but while 128 was picked in the demo for being twice as much as [[mariowiki:Super Mario 64|64]] and a power of two, the limit in the ''Pikmin'' games was set at 100, possibly because it is a "rounder" number. Despite this, in an [[Pikmin prerelease information|earlier version of ''Pikmin'']] showcased at E3 2001, the counter can be seen reading 110 on-area Pikmin at multiple times. It is unknown if this was the limit, if the limit was actually higher, or if a limit even existed at this point.{{cite youtube|7x245evHAhQ|of the E3 2001 trailer, with the counter reading 110 on-area Pikmin|m=1|s=10}}
